Vancouver Island resident celebrates ‘life-altering’ $55 million Lotto Max win
Scott Gurney is a financial adviser who just spent a busy month helping clients in the Greater Victoria area with their taxes.
He won’t have to calculate too carefully when it comes time to do his own next year, though, because the $55 million Lotto Max jackpot he snagged at the end of February is tax-free.
Gurney checked his Feb. 28 winning ticket several times on the BCLC Lotto! app at work before it sunk in. Even his office assistant thought he had won only $55,000 at first glance.
“It’s life-altering,” said Gurney. “It just doesn’t seem real.”
The B.C. Lottery Corp. celebrated his prize Tuesday with a ceremony featuring that familiar giant cheque — and even a cake for Gurney’s dog that read “Dad just won Lotto Max.”
